WebAfterwards, the semiconductor chip is sealed with resin (sealer) to protect it from damage or impacts (molding). A plastic-sealed lead frame is separated into each semiconductor with semiconductor manufacturing equipment including T/C & T/F systems, laser-stamped, and then arranged/packaged in trays and tubes. WebA flip chip BGA is a specific type of ball grid array that makes use of a controlled collapse chip connection, or flip-chip. It works though solder bumps on the top of the chip pads. The process starts with integrated circuits on the wafer. Pads are metallized on the chips and solder balls are placed on each pad.
